Daily supply of calories per person in Fiji
Fiji: Daily supply of calories per person was 2,938 kilocalories per day in 2023. ▲ Rising
Daily supply of calories per person in Fiji, 1961–2023
Source: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ations (2025) and other sources – with major processing by Our World in Data. Measured in kilocalories per day.
Analysis
The most recent figure for daily supply of calories per person in Fiji is 2,938 kilocalories per day, measured in 2023. That is the highest value across all 63 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 1.4% on the previous year and up 9.4% over ten years.
Over the whole period, daily supply of calories per person in Fiji peaked at 2,938 kilocalories per day in 2023 and was at its lowest, 2,185 kilocalories per day, in 1981.
That places Fiji 96th out of 191 countries with data for 2023, putting it in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 63 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 2,573 kilocalories per day | 2,478 kilocalories per day | 2,749 kilocalories per day | 9 |
| 1970s | 2,383 kilocalories per day | 2,249 kilocalories per day | 2,534 kilocalories per day | 10 |
| 1980s | 2,440 kilocalories per day | 2,185 kilocalories per day | 2,559 kilocalories per day | 10 |
| 1990s | 2,681 kilocalories per day | 2,526 kilocalories per day | 2,778 kilocalories per day | 10 |
| 2000s | 2,739 kilocalories per day | 2,717 kilocalories per day | 2,760 kilocalories per day | 10 |
| 2010s | 2,729 kilocalories per day | 2,675 kilocalories per day | 2,841 kilocalories per day | 10 |
| 2020s | 2,911 kilocalories per day | 2,884 kilocalories per day | 2,938 kilocalories per day | 4 |

About this data
Measured in kilocalories per person per day. This indicates the calories that are available for consumption, but does not necessarily measure the number of calories actually consumed, since it doesn't factor in consumer waste.
